主机参考:VPS测评参考推荐/专注分享VPS服务器优惠信息!若您是商家可以在本站进行投稿,查看详情!此外我们还提供软文收录、PayPal代付、广告赞助等服务,查看详情! |
我们发布的部分优惠活动文章可能存在时效性,购买时建议在本站搜索商家名称可查看相关文章充分了解该商家!若非中文页面可使用Edge浏览器同步翻译!PayPal代付/收录合作 |
如何使用Dedecms字符串截然功能?
dedecms'cn_substr_utf8字符串拦截功能讨论
推荐学习:Dreamweaver CMS
本文在PhPSIR中看到,主要解释了Dedecms中的CN_SUBSTR_UTF8函数。 那些学习DEWECM的人可以阅读它。
在dedecms中,cn_substr_utf8函数就是这样
这是代码:
/ *** UTF-8中文截距,单字节截距模式** @Access public* @param字符串$ str str str str str str the拦截* @param int $ slenInterpcted长度标记*@return string*/ if(!function_exists) ('cn_substr_utf8')){函数n cn_substr_utf8($ str,$ length,$ start = 0){if(strlen($ str($ str)
//与MySQL4.1低于MySQL4.1的版本兼容,与数据库varchar匹配($)。 i = 0; $ ar [$ i]); if(strlen($ str)
截距后可以添加一个字符。
您可以考虑更改为
代码
if(strlen($ str)测试代码如下
代码:
$ f ='您好fasdfa您fasdf#e#“; $ pos = strpos($ f,'#e#'); var_dump($ pos); var_duMP(cn_substr_utf8($ f,$ pos); =='utf-8'){返回cn_substr_ utf8($ str,$ slen,$ startdd);} $ stramp =''; $ c =''; startdd){$ strent。 = $ c;}if(ord($ str [$ i])> 0x80){if($ str_len> $ i+1){$ c = $ c = $ str [$ i]。 $ str [$ i+1];} $ i ++;} else {$ c = $ str [$ i];}
$ rest)+ strlen($ c)> $ slen){break;} else {$ strem。 = $ c; break;}}}}返回$支出;}
功能cn_substr_utf8($ str,$ strenge,$ start = 0) $ str =''; $ str ='';
// MySQL4中的p> $ tstr。 = $ ar [0] [$ i];} else {
if(strlen($ str)
$ str。= $ ar。= $ ar [0] [$ i];} else {
break;}}} $$ str;}
函数cn_substr_utf82($ str,$ stren,$ length,$ start = 0){if(strlen($ str)
$ str =''; $ str ='';
//与mysql4.1兼容,并匹配数据库varchar i]); ++){if(strlen($ str)
$ str。= $ ar [0] [$ i];} else {
if(strlen($ str)
$ str。
PHP快速学习视频免费教程(向初学者学习)
如何学习PHP? 如何开始PHP? 我在哪里可以学习PHP? 如何立即学习PHP? 不用担心,这是PHP速度学习教程(向初学者学习)。 需要它的朋友可以保存和下载并学习它!
下载
这几篇文章你可能也喜欢:
- 如何在dedecms中交换列文件并保存目录(如何使用dedecms)
- PHPCM和Dreamweaver CMS(Eyoucms和Dreamweaver)之间的差异
- 如果DEDECMS变量覆盖漏洞会导致注射漏洞(DEDECMS登录漏洞)
- 如何修复Dedecms Dream编织系统专用于DEDECMS问题:Arclist仅启用一次(Dream Weaving始终显示上一页和下一页)
- DEWECM提示致命错误
本文由主机参考刊发,转载请注明:如何使用DEDECMS字符串截然函数(字符串拦截方法JS) https://zhujicankao.com/143704.html
评论前必须登录!
注册